Sora is officially shutting down.
This is incorrect. OpenAI has not shut down Sora; it has continued Sora as Sora 2, while only retiring the older Sora 1 experience in some regions.
Full reasoning
OpenAI’s official materials show that Sora itself remains active. OpenAI announced Sora 2 as its current flagship video model and said it was launching a new Sora app. OpenAI’s Sora 1 Sunset FAQ then clarified that the change in March 2026 was the retirement of Sora 1, the older legacy experience, for U.S. users—not the shutdown of Sora as a product. The same FAQ explicitly says users can continue generating videos using Sora 2. OpenAI’s release notes also document ongoing updates to Sora after that date, including February 2026 feature rollouts. So saying “Sora is officially shutting down” overstates the change and misleads readers about the current availability of the product.

Despite ByteDance’s significant contributions to AI, they have not released any open weight models, as confirmed by the absence of such models on Hugging Face.
This is false. ByteDance’s Seed team has publicly released open-weight models, including Seed-Coder and Seed-OSS, on GitHub and Hugging Face.
Full reasoning
ByteDance has released open-weight models. Its Seed team published Seed-Coder in May 2025 as an open-source family of code LLMs and explicitly says the models are publicly available on Hugging Face. ByteDance also released Seed-OSS in August 2025, describing it as a series of open-source large language models released under the Apache-2.0 license, with model pages hosted on Hugging Face. Those official ByteDance repositories directly contradict the claim that ByteDance has not released any open-weight models or that Hugging Face lacks them.
